Rustic French 1890s Cherry Wood Armchair with Rush Seat and Sheaf Back
Located in Atlanta, GA
A rustic French cherry wood armchair from the late 19th century, with rush seat and sheaf back. Created in France during the last decade of the 19th century, this cherry wood armchair charms us with its rustic appeal and turned accents. The chair showcases a sheaf back with turned supports, connected to two open curving arms. The rush seat (measuring 19"D x 14"H) is resting on four turned legs connected to one another through an apron carved with petite motifs in the front, as well as an H-form cross stretcher. Iron and Woven Rush Pilot or Passenger Seat from a circa 1920s Aircraft
Located in Chicago, IL
This pilot's or passenger's seat from a circa 1920s airplane is an excellent example of early 20th century industrial design. The frame is made from rod iron, and the seat and back are woven rush. The rear of the seat back has a cleverly integrated map pocket of the same woven material. The legs bend at the bottom to form feet, which have holes to allow them to be secured to the floor of the aircraft. The design is an elegant and functional solution to the specific needs of light weight plus strength. We purchased this piece from the estate of a collector of aviation related items.
